rawatan
Indonesian edit
Etymology edit
Affixed rawat + -an, from Malay rawatan.
Pronunciation edit
Noun edit
rawatan (first-person possessive rawatanku, second-person possessive rawatanmu, third-person possessive rawatannya)
- care: the object of watchful attention or anxiety.
- (colloquial) aphetic form of perawatan

Malay edit
Etymology edit
Noun edit
rawatan (Jawi spelling راوتن, plural rawatan-rawatan, informal 1st possessive rawatanku, 2nd possessive rawatanmu, 3rd possessive rawatannya)
- treatment
- Synonym: penanganan (Indonesian)
